You have many vehicles to choose from when you rent with RVshare as well. If you’re traveling with a lot of people, or want your own shower and bathroom on the road, a Class A motorhome will likely fit you best. If you’re traveling light, and either solo or with one other person, a Class B motorhome may be all you need. A Class C camper could also be the perfect fit for you - it’s a good combination of the first two classes - smaller than a Class A motorhome, but with more perks and appliances than a Class B campervan. You can also choose from 5th wheel trailers, teardrop or A-frame trailers, toy haulers, and more.

As you plan your trip, also keep in mind that most owners give discounts the longer you rent. Renting for one night will be more per night than renting for a week, which will be more per night than renting for a month. Explore Checotah, OK

Checotah has several antique malls as well as a Civil War battle site and a downtown historic area. Checotah bills itself as the world's steer wrestling center. Checotah was known as "The Gem of the Prairie" by early fans. An RV vacation to Checotah with RVshare is an exciting way to spend a trip and make new memories! The Creek Nation Casino is the only casino in Checotah, Oklahoma, and it has been a prominent part of the city for many years. It offers a variety of gaming options, including slots, table games, and video poker. There are also restaurants on site. Honey Springs Battlefield – When the Civil War broke out, the Confederacy sent troops to guard their supply route between Texas and Arkansas. In July 1863, Union soldiers led by General James G. Blunt attacked Confederate forces near Honey Springs. Though the battle didn't end in a decisive victory for either side, it did slow down Confederate General Stand Watie and allowed Union troops to take control of Fort Smith, Arkansas. Must-see Monuments and Landmarks Near Checotah, OK

Oklahoma City National Memorial commemorates the victims of the 1995 bombing of the Alfred P. Murrah Federal Building in Oklahoma City. This monument is an important reminder that freedom isn't free. The George Washington Carver National Monument tells the story of one of America's most influential African-American scientists. Carver developed hundreds of uses for peanuts, soybeans, and sweet potatoes, and he made many important contributions to agriculture.

Frequently Asked Questions About Renting an RV Near Checotah, OK

How much does it cost to rent an RV in Checotah?

Motorhomes are divided into Class A, B, and C vehicles. On average expect to pay $185 per night for Class A, $149 per night for Class B and $179 per night for Class C. Towable RVs include 5th Wheel, Travel Trailers, Popups, and Toy Hauler. On average, in Checotah, OK, the 5th Wheel trailer starts at $70 per night. Pricing for the Travel Trailer begins at $60 per night, and the Popup Trailer starts at $65 per night.

Do you need to be a certain age to rent an RV in Checotah?

Yes. The minimum age is 25 to be eligible to get an RV Rental in Checotah from RVshare.
